GST Registration is mandatory for businesses in India with an annual turnover exceeding the threshold limit (₹40 lakh for goods and ₹20 lakh for services). It enables businesses to legally collect tax from customers and claim input tax credit. The registration process is fully online via the GST portal, requiring PAN, address proof, bank details, and business constitution documents. A 15-digit GSTIN is issued upon approval.
OPC (One Person Company) Registration allows a single individual to incorporate a private limited company, offering full control while enjoying limited liability protection. It’s ideal for solo entrepreneurs and freelancers looking for a formal business structure. The registration involves obtaining a Digital Signature Certificate (DSC), Director Identification Number (DIN), name reservation through RUN, filing SPICe+ form with the Ministry of Corporate Affairs, and drafting the Memorandum & Articles of Association.
Subsidiary Company Registration refers to registering a company in India that is wholly or partly owned by a foreign or Indian parent company. The process involves choosing a business structure (Private/Public), obtaining DIN and DSC for directors, reserving a company name, filing incorporation forms with the MCA, and submitting shareholding and ownership details. It's essential for global companies entering the Indian market.
GeM (Government e-Marketplace) Registration enables businesses to sell goods and services directly to government departments and PSUs. The process includes signing up on the GeM portal, completing KYC, uploading product/service listings, and verifying business credentials.
